How is surface tension related to boiling point in liquid water?

A. High surface tension causes boiling point to decrease.
B. High surface tension causes boiling point to increase.
C. Surface tension is related to melting point but not to boiling point.
D. Surface tension is related to vapor pressure but not to boiling point.

Respuesta :

Answer:

High surface tension causes boiling point to increase.

Explanation:

The surface tension is related to the psychical forces between the molecules. Increasing the surface tension will increase the amount of energy (heat) needed to take the molecules apart and go from liquid state to vapor state, so the boiling point of the particular liquid will increase.
